I don't see how the sport is flawed when their is no clear winner or looser. The way the point structure is set up there is no flaw in ending a game in a tie. It is unreasonable to keep playing when you only get three subs a game and you are running around on a field that is wider and longer than a football field for 90 plus minutes with no break in the action other than a 15 minute halftime. In soccer you play more minutes than any other professional sport other than maybe baseball and golf but in those sports you at least have a lot of breaks in the action or there is no real running involved. People need to get over the fact there are ties in soccer because it doesn't make the game any less exciting.
